Thai Mushroom Strain: Mycology Overview & Characteristics

The Thai mushroom strain refers to a group of Psilocybe cubensis varieties associated with Southeast Asia, particularly regions of Thailand known for warm, humid climates. FAQ: Thai Mushroom Strain

1. What is the Thai mushroom strain?

It refers to varieties of Psilocybe cubensis associated with Thailand.

2. Is it a different species?

No, it belongs to the Psilocybe cubensis species.

3. Why is it called Thai?

It is named after its geographic origin.

4. Are there multiple Thai strains?

Yes, several varieties are associated with different regions of Thailand.

5. Is it scientifically studied?

The species is studied broadly, though strains are not usually isolated individually.
